当然,请提供您希望我摘要的内容。
在互联网的飞速发展背景下,网站已经成为企业、组织和个人展示形象和推广业务的重要平台,随着技术的发展,网站建设与开发的方式也不断更新迭代,从最初的静态网页到如今的动态网站、移动优先、响应式设计等,每一种开发方式都为用户提供了更好的体验,本文将对常见的几种网站建设开发方式进行探讨,帮助读者更好地理解其特点与适用场景。
一、传统静态网页
传统静态网页开发主要依靠HTML、CSS、JavaScript等前端语言,通过编写代码实现页面的基本布局、样式和交互功能,这种方法开发成本相对较低,适合于结构简单且不需频繁更新内容的小型网站或个人博客,但其缺点在于缺乏动态效果和数据处理能力,难以实现复杂的功能和交互操作,静态网页通常依赖服务器端脚本(如PHP、ASP等)进行数据库连接和数据处理,从而实现了基本的动态功能。
二、动态网站开发
动态网站开发利用服务器端脚本来连接数据库,并生成相应的动态内容显示给用户,这种方式能够根据用户的操作实时获取并更新信息,例如新闻资讯类网站经常需要在首页显示最新的文章列表,这种情况下就需要动态网站来实现,动态网站通常使用CGI、PHP、ASP、JSP等技术栈,支持更丰富的页面交互、个性化定制以及SEO优化,动态网站架构相比静态网页更加复杂,开发成本也随之增加,维护难度也随之增大,动态网站的性能也可能会受到数据库访问速度的影响。
三、响应式设计
随着移动设备的普及,响应式设计成为主流网站开发方向之一,响应式网站能够根据不同屏幕尺寸自动调整布局,使用户无论使用何种设备都能获得良好的浏览体验,这要求网站开发者不仅需要具备HTML/CSS基础,还需要掌握媒体查询、Flexbox、Grid布局等高级技巧,以适应不同屏幕尺寸下的适配需求,响应式设计有助于提升用户体验,但也对前端框架和工具提出了更高要求,比如Bootstrap、Foundation等,响应式网站通常会采用轻量级框架减少资源加载时间,提高加载速度和页面加载效率。
四、前端框架与库
近年来,随着JavaScript生态的快速发展,各种前端框架和库逐渐兴起,它们为开发者提供了一套易于使用的解决方案,例如React、Vue、Angular等框架可以简化组件化开发流程,减少代码冗余;而jQuery、Sass、Bootstrap等库则提供了大量的实用函数和样式规则,大大提升了开发效率,这些工具不仅简化了页面构建过程,还增强了跨浏览器兼容性和性能表现,使用前端框架和库也需要一定的时间学习曲线,对于初学者来说可能存在一定的挑战,选择合适的工具还需考虑项目规模、团队背景和技术栈等因素。
五、云服务与PaaS平台
云计算技术的发展也为网站建设提供了新的可能性,基于云的服务平台如AWS、阿里云等提供了一系列预配置好的基础设施,用户只需关注应用逻辑开发即可快速部署和扩展服务,这些平台通常包含Docker容器、Kubernetes集群管理等高级特性,帮助开发者构建可伸缩的应用程序,PaaS(Platform as a Service)模式使得开发者能够专注于业务逻辑而不必担心底层服务器运维问题,从而大幅节省时间和成本,需要注意的是,尽管云服务带来了便利性,但安全性和合规性也是必须考虑的关键因素。
六、人工智能与机器学习
随着AI技术的进步,越来越多的企业开始探索如何将人工智能应用于网站建设和运营中,例如通过深度学习算法识别用户行为,预测潜在客户偏好;或者利用自然语言处理技术自动生成高质量的内容,虽然这些新技术能够带来显著的优势,但同时也伴随着数据隐私保护、模型训练精度等方面的挑战,在引入AI技术时需要综合评估利弊,并确保遵循相关法律法规。
网站建设开发方式的选择应当根据实际需求灵活应对,对于小型网站或个人博客而言,静态网页可能更为合适;而对于需要高性能动态响应及大规模数据处理的企业网站,则应考虑采用动态网站架构或借助PaaS平台,响应式设计、前端框架与库以及云服务等新兴技术则能有效提升用户体验和开发效率,随着技术不断发展,我们期待更多创新手段出现,为网站建设和维护带来更多可能性。